Latest Updates:

West Webster Volunteer Firefighters Tomasz Kaczówka, also a 911 dispatcher, and Michael Chiapperini, who was also a Police Lieutenant and PIO with the Webster Police Department, were killed. Volunteer Firefighters Theodore Scardino and Joseph Hofsetter, also a full-time firefighter with the Rochester Fire Department, were injured. Both injured firefighters sustained significant injuries, both in Intensive Care according to the hospital. Both are conscious and alert.
Webster Police Chief Gerald Pickering says 62-year-old William Spengler was found dead of a self-inflicted gunshot to the head. He had served 17 years for manslaughter in the death of his grandmother. Police say he set fire to a car and house to lure firefighters to his house. When firefighters arrived, he opened fire, probably with a rifle.
Dispatch Audio: Initial dispatch was for a reported house fire -- units arrived with man shooting a gun at them. Compelling audio of one firefighter injured, staying calm while calling for help and providing ongoing updates.
Chiapperini: Was past chief, awarded "Firefighter of the Year" just two weeks ago, local news report. Kaczowka had been with FD for about a year.
West Webster FD: "We are very saddened with the loss of our two beloved firefighters, your thoughts, prayers and condolences are greatly appreciated. Please continue to keep us in your prayers."
